Polling begins in Sheikhupura’s PP-139 by-election

Voting in the PP-139 Sheikhupura-IV by-election began Thursday morning at 8:00 am and will continue until 5:00 pm without interruption. The Sheikhupura district is observing a public holiday in observance of the election process.

The by-election was triggered by the death of Rana Afzaal Hussain, 77, on August 26, 2024. Hussain, a Pakistan Muslim League-Nawaz (PML-N) candidate, had won the seat in the April 2024 by-election, defeating PTI-backed Ijaz Hussain.

The Election Commission of Pakistan (ECP) has completed all necessary preparations to ensure a smooth election, setting up 124 polling stations for 193,000 registered voters. Sheikhupura Deputy Commissioner Shahid Imran Marth is serving as the district returning officer, with Additional Deputy Commissioner (Revenue) Usman Jalees acting as returning officer. Assistant Commissioner Adeel Khan and Deputy District Education Officer Rana Bakhtiar Ahmad are designated assistant returning officers.

The election is expected to be a close race between PML-N’s Rana Tahir Iqbal, PTI-backed Ejaz Hussain Bhatti (representing the Sunni Ittehad Council), and Farooq-ul-Hassan of Tehreek-i-Labbaik Pakistan (TLP).
